Ford Ends Production of EcoSport

Sept. 14, 2021

The model struggled to gain traction in the U.S., where it only entered the market in 2017. 

Sept. 14, 2021—Ford has confirmed it will end sales and production of its EcoSport model, the Detroit Free Press reported. 

The subcompact crossover SUV will be built and exported through the U.S. through mid-2022 before ending. The model struggled to gain traction in the U.S., where it only entered the market in 2017. 

"Ecosport was never really a fit for the American consumer," said Maeva Ribas, manager of design research and strategy at The CARLAB Inc., an automotive product planning consulting group based in southern California.

"Ford is just rectifying a misconception. Ecosport does not belong in the U.S.," she told the publication.
